
Faux Sourdough Bread with fermented Dosa (lentil and rice) batter
BARS = SHARE OF RECIPE CALORIES · RINGS = FDA DV
A vegan bread made with fermented dosa batter to mimic sourdough's tangy flavor, using vital wheat gluten for structure. A small-batch loaf with complex flavor and a tender crumb.

Ingredients
serves 8- 1 teaspoon active yeast
- 2 teaspoons raw sugar
- 1/4 cup water
- 1/4 cup very fermented Dosa batter
- 1 Tablespoon non dairy greek yogurt or vegan sour cream (I used SoDelicious plain coconut milk greek yogurt)
- 1/8 teaspoon rock salt (kala namak)
- 1/3 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up bread flour
- 1/2 cup whole wheat flour
- 2 teaspoons vital wheat gluten
